A gold IRA or precious metals individual retirement account is an Individual Retirement Account in which physical gold or other approved valuable metals are held in custody for the advantage of the IRA account owner. It functions the very same as a routine individual retirement account, only instead of holding paper properties, it holds physical bullion coins or bars.


Financiers often use valuable metals as a long-lasting hedge against inflation, to diversify their portfolio. Internal Income Code requirements specify that the authorized rare-earth elements must be saved in a specific manner. Some trustees have their own centers to hold the physical rare-earth elements, while others utilize a third celebration metals depository as a storage center.

A number of business promote gold IRA arrangements based upon the checkbook control method, where the individual retirement account does not own the metals straight, however owns a limited liability business (LLC) through which the taxpayer purchases and shops the metals. Neither the internal revenue service nor federal courts have taken a position on the legality of these arrangements, and the IRS has actually warned that they carry a risk of disqualifying the IRA.

The majority of the gold individual retirement account business on our list do not allow you to open a gold IRA from scratch. Rather, these companies require you to either transfer funds from an existing individual retirement account or withdraw funds from an existing account and deposit them in a brand-new IRA. This latter option is called a gold IRA rollover.


If you pick to roll over funds from an Individual retirement account, you can not hold those funds in your account for longer than 60 days before investing them into a new Individual retirement account. On the other hand, if you were to assist in an IRA transfer, the funds would never touch your checking account prior to being moved to your brand-new individual retirement account.


However, rollovers tend to be faster than transfers, occurring in 60 days or less in many circumstances. A lot of Individual retirement account service providers charge an initial account setup charge that covers the work involved in producing your financial investment account. This fee normally varies from $50 to $150. However, some business waive this charge for bigger investment deposits. Next, lots of individual retirement account business charge a yearly administrative charge that covers the cost of keeping your account open year after year.


Lastly, you'll require to pay a storage charge to the depository that holds your financial investment. Some custodians charge a flat yearly cost, while others base their storage costs on the amount of gold in the account. On top of these fundamental charges, individual retirement account providers can pick whether to charge a commission for buying gold for their customers.
